Answer: 80 ounces of yellow paint
Working:
As we know 2 ounces of yellow paint to 5 ounces of red paint, we can make a ratio:
2:5
Then we look at the question which says 200 ounces of red paint, so we replace the 5 ounces of red paint in the ratio with 200.
2:200
Then we figure out how much the 5 has been multiplied by to get to 200. We do this by doing
200 divide 5 = 40
Therefore we times the 2 ounces of yellow paint by 40 which gets us:
80:200
We can think of it as a fraction too to confirm our answer:
Simplify 80 / 200
We get 2 / 5.
